Skip to content

Commit 7ea3f9b

Browse files
master12coderclaude
andcommitted
docs: correct outdated gaps — Shadbala + Vimshopaka are DONE
Audit found both "HIGH" gaps were already resolved in code: - Shadbala: all 8 Kala Bala components present (Masa, Abda, Tribhaga) - Vimshopaka: 4 weight schemes complete (Shadvarga/Saptvarga/Dashavarga/Shodashavarga) Engine feature map: 30/30 Code DONE, 0 PARTIAL. Remaining gaps are YAML provenance + research tasks only.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
1 parent 0b93cf8 commit 7ea3f9b

3 files changed

Lines changed: 14 additions & 19 deletions

File tree

docs/architecture/phase-status.md

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-52,9 +52,10 @@ The intelligence layer between computation and interpretation:
5252

5353
| Feature | Gap | Priority |
5454
|---------|-----|----------|
55-
| Shadbala | Kala Bala missing 3 sub-components (Masa/Abda/Tribhaga) ~10% off | HIGH |
56-
| Vimshopaka | Uses 9/16 vargas (56% complete) | HIGH |
5755
| Provenance | 11 unverified citations, 8 YAML files lack headers | HIGH |
5856
| Yoga YAML | ~40 definitions not coded | MEDIUM |
5957
| Ashtakavarga | Kaksha analysis (8 sub-divisions) not done | MEDIUM |
6058
| Aspect strength | All aspects treated as full (no partial strength) | LOW |
59+
| Vimshopaka YAML | Weight tables need YAML with BPHS provenance | MEDIUM |
60+
61+
**Resolved (March 2026):** Shadbala Kala Bala (all 8 components), Vimshopaka (4 schemes complete)

docs/engine/feature-map.md

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-18,12 +18,12 @@
1818
| 7 | Vimshottari Dasha | DONE | DONE | LOW | None |
1919
| 8 | Kalachakra Dasha | DONE | DONE | LOW | None |
2020
| 9 | Other Dasha Systems | DONE | PARTIAL | LOW | No YAML provenance |
21-
| 10 | Shadbala (6-fold) | PARTIAL | DONE | HIGH | Kala Bala 3 sub-components missing |
21+
| 10 | Shadbala (6-fold) | DONE | DONE | - | All 8 Kala Bala components implemented |
2222
| 11 | Ashtakavarga | DONE | DONE | LOW | Kaksha not implemented |
2323
| 12 | Yoga Detection | DONE | DONE | HIGH | ~40 YAML defs not coded |
2424
| 13 | Dosha Detection | DONE | DONE | LOW | None |
2525
| 14 | Divisional Charts | DONE | PARTIAL | LOW | No signification YAML |
26-
| 15 | Vimshopaka Bala | PARTIAL | MISSING | HIGH | 9/16 vargas only |
26+
| 15 | Vimshopaka Bala | DONE | MISSING | MEDIUM | 4 schemes complete, needs weight YAML |
2727
| 16 | Jaimini System | DONE | PARTIAL | LOW | 7vs8 karaka not documented |
2828
| 17 | Bhava Bala | DONE | MISSING | MEDIUM | No YAML formulas |
2929
| 18 | Special Lagnas | DONE | MISSING | MEDIUM | No YAML significations |
@@ -45,8 +45,8 @@
4545
| Category | Count |
4646
|----------|-------|
4747
| Total features | 30 |
48-
| Code DONE | 28 |
49-
| Code PARTIAL | 2 (#10 Shadbala, #15 Vimshopaka) |
48+
| Code DONE | 30 |
49+
| Code PARTIAL | 0 |
5050
| YAML DONE | 12 |
5151
| YAML PARTIAL | 10 |
5252
| YAML MISSING | 8 |

docs/engine/research-priorities.md

Lines changed: 7 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-4,19 +4,13 @@ Research topics for deep-dive, ordered by priority. Each needs classical text ve
44

55
## HIGH Priority
66

7-
### 1. Shadbala Kala Bala (3 missing sub-components)
8-
- **Gap:** Masa Bala, Abda Bala, Tribhaga Bala → Shadbala off by ~10%
9-
- **Source:** BPHS Ch.23
10-
- **Research:** Month lord table, Samvat year lord, day/night third rulers
11-
- **Collect:** Exact formulas, Rupa values, worked example for Manish's chart
12-
13-
### 2. Vimshopaka Bala (9/16 vargas)
14-
- **Gap:** Only 56% complete, missing 7 varga weights
15-
- **Source:** BPHS Ch.16-17
16-
- **Research:** Weight tables for Shadvarga/Saptvargaja/Dashavarga/Shodashavarga
17-
- **Collect:** 4 tables with weights per varga totaling 20
18-
19-
### 3. Provenance (11 unverified citations)
7+
### ~~1. Shadbala Kala Bala~~ — RESOLVED
8+
All 8 components implemented (Masa, Abda, Tribhaga present in kala_bala.py lines 329-339).
9+
10+
### ~~2. Vimshopaka Bala~~ — RESOLVED
11+
4 schemes complete (Shadvarga/Saptvarga/Dashavarga/Shodashavarga). 16 vargas available.
12+
13+
### 1. Provenance (11 unverified citations)
2014
- **Gap:** 11 of 47 computation citations unverified against real BPHS verses
2115
- **Source:** scriptures/bphs/*.yaml (552 verses)
2216
- **Research:** Cross-check each citation against Santhanam translation

0 commit comments

Comments
 (0)